As the world continues to adapt to the challenges brought on by the COVID-19 pandemic, online education has become the new norm for many students pursuing their BTEC Level 3 Extended Diploma in Health and Social Care. However, with this shift to virtual learning, students are facing a myriad of common challenges that are impacting their academic success.
According to recent data, 70% of BTEC Level 3 Extended Diploma in Health and Social Care online students are struggling with time management, 60% are experiencing feelings of isolation, and 50% are finding it difficult to stay motivated.
Dr. Sarah Johnson, a leading expert in online education, explains, "The transition to online learning can be overwhelming for students, especially those in health and social care programs where hands-on experience is crucial. The lack of face-to-face interaction and practical training can hinder their ability to fully grasp the concepts taught in the course."
| Common Challenges | Percentage of Students |
|---|---|
| Time Management | 70% |
| Feelings of Isolation | 60% |
| Lack of Motivation | 50% |
With the ongoing uncertainty surrounding the pandemic and its impact on traditional learning environments, it is essential for educators and institutions to provide additional support and resources to help BTEC Level 3 Extended Diploma in Health and Social Care online students overcome these challenges.
As we navigate through these unprecedented times, it is crucial for students to prioritize self-care, seek help when needed, and stay connected with their peers and instructors to ensure a successful academic journey.
